The Superb is positioned as a mid-size sedan, and it is also a 5-door, 5-seat hatchback, which is one of the biggest features that distinguishes the Superb from other mid-size cars. Power specifications: The 2018 Superb is equipped with three turbocharged engines: 1.4T (TSI280), 1.8T (TSI330), and 2.0T (TSI380), with maximum power outputs of 150 horsepower, 180 horsepower, and 220 horsepower respectively. Transmission system: Except for the TSI280 manual standard version, which is paired with a 5-speed manual transmission, all other models are matched with a 7-speed dual-clutch transmission (the 1.4T engine is paired with a 7-speed dry dual-clutch transmission, while other models are paired with a 7-speed wet dual-clutch transmission).
I've always been quite interested in the ŠKODA Superb. As the flagship model of the ŠKODA family, it's positioned in the upper mid-size car segment, primarily available in sedan and wagon versions. The car boasts substantial dimensions with a long wheelbase, offering exceptionally spacious interiors where three adults can sit comfortably in the rear without feeling cramped. Technologically, it's built on Volkswagen's MQB platform, sharing many advanced features such as safety systems like adaptive cruise control and emergency braking, which are very user-friendly. It comes with diverse powertrain options, including 1.5T and 2.0T gasoline engines, as well as a plug-in hybrid version, delivering power outputs ranging from 150 to 280 horsepower, ensuring smooth starts and good fuel efficiency. The suspension is tuned for comfort, making long-distance drives stable and fatigue-free. I've driven it on highways several times, and the wind noise is well controlled. The starting price for a new car is around 200,000 yuan, with mid-range versions already equipped with a panoramic sunroof and automatic air conditioning, making it highly recommendable.
